What is a Payday Loan?
A payday loan is a short-term borrowing option that is typically used to cover urgent expenses until the borrower receives their next paycheck. These loans are generally small amounts ranging from $100 to $1,000, depending on the lender and local regulations. They are designed to be repaid quickly, usually within a few weeks.
Why People Use Payday Loans
People often turn to payday loans for various reasons, including:
- Emergency Expenses: Unexpected medical bills, car repairs, or other unforeseen financial emergencies can create a cash crunch, making payday loans an appealing option for quick relief.
- Cash Flow Management: Some individuals may find themselves between paychecks and need a little extra cash to bridge the gap until their next salary payment.
- Avoiding Overdraft Fees: Sometimes, people prefer payday loans over bank overdrafts, as overdraft fees can accumulate quickly if a bank account goes into the negative.
Pros and Cons of Payday Loans
Before opting for a payday loan, it’s essential to weigh the advantages against the disadvantages:
Pros
- Fast Approval: Payday loans typically have a quick application process and funds can be available as soon as the next business day.
- Minimal Requirements: Most lenders require only basic information, such as proof of employment, income, and a bank account.
- No Credit Check: Many payday lenders do not perform credit checks, making them accessible to individuals with poor credit histories.
Cons
- High-Interest Rates: Payday loans have significantly higher APRs compared to traditional personal loans, which can lead to repayment difficulties.
- Short Repayment Terms: These loans usually require repayment within a short period, putting additional stress on the borrower’s finances.
- Potential Debt Cycle: Borrowers who cannot repay their loans on time may take out additional loans, leading to a cycle of debt.
Choosing the Best Payday Loan
If you decide that a payday loan may be suitable for your situation, here are some essential factors to consider when searching for the best option:
- Interest Rates and Fees: Research the interest rates and associated fees of various lenders. Ideally, you want to find a lender that offers competitive rates.
- Repayment Terms: Make sure you understand the repayment options available. Some lenders may offer more flexible repayment schedules that can prevent you from falling into debt.
- Lender Reputation: Look for lenders that are transparent about their terms and conditions. Research customer reviews to find well-regarded options and avoid notoriously predatory lenders.
- Customer Service: Good customer service can make a difference, especially when you have questions or run into issues during the borrowing process.
- Ease of Application: Many lenders offer online applications, making the process more convenient. Look for lenders with streamlined processes that make it easy to borrow.
